ISO Compliant Evaluation of a Teledermatology Structured Report System for the Brazilian Public Healthcare |

DICOM structured reports (DICOM SR) are a set of standard-compliant practices dedicated to provide a pragmatic way to create documents when medical data organization and storage are an issue. In practice, it can be seen as a set of guidelines that can be used by physicians in order to create report templates that can be manipulated, filled and stored as structured data. Nowadays, systems that implements DICOM SR are used to provide physicians with tools that facilitate the report construction by organizing and simplifying their workload. To support scenarios involving features related to the creation and manipulation of structured documents, those systems must have a high-quality degree. While the external quality degree is important to secure a good user perception and adhesion to the system, having a high internal quality degree is a must to ensure external quality, functionality, reliability, maintainability and performance. Aiming to evaluate such scenario, this work presents an ISO compliant internal quality evaluation for the structured report system of the Santa Catarina State Integrated Telemedicine and Telehealth System (STT/SC), in Brazil. Using the ISO/IEC 9126-3 norm to do the evaluation, we concluded that the system has a high internal quality degree, regarding usability, maintainability, efficiency, reliability and functionality as dictated by the ISO/IEC 9126-1 norm. |
